Deptford Northern Soul Club & Friends
Spin and shuffle on down to an evening of Northern Soul with some top notch DJ sets and a dance floor to shake it out.
Created by childhood friends Will Foot and Lewis Henderson, whose early love of soul developed after discovering Henderson’s dad’s record collection, Deptford Northern Soul Club is spreading the love for music and dance across the country and across all ages.
They’ve taken their unique club night around the UK, performing at the likes of Glastonbury Festival and Green Man, alongside residencies at Manchester’s YES and London’s Moth Club. Whether behind a turntable, dancing out front or in discussion, their sheer love and passion for soul is infectious, as is the spark of friendship and mutual musical appreciation between the two of them.
